tanong sa mga may mga EMG 707's

would they fit in the pickup cavity of RG series guitars? I use a RG7321 as my main seven axe and planning to order a pair of 707's sana but nabasa ko eto:

"EMG-707

Seven string guitar pickup. housed in EMG's "35 extended bass" housing.  available in Black only
note: the EMG-707 does NOT fit standard 7-string pickup spacing. these pickups will NOT replace your DiMarzio, Seymour Duncan, or other "stock" 7-string pickups."

that was taken from http://www.gtrheaven.com/emg.htm

if I purchase a pair of these do I literally have to have my pickup cavity "expanded"?

try mo din bro maghanap ng EMG81-7.  mas maganda reviews nun kesa sa EMG707.  yung EMG707 kasi 7string version ng EMG85 kaya mejo mas low output kesa EMG81-7 :)
